Equipment
1 8x8 Baking Pan
1 Mixer Handheld or standing
Ingredients
2 8 ounce PackagesPhiladelphia Cream CheeseSoften
½CupSugar
½teaspoonVanilla
2Eggs
For the crust
1 ½CupsGraham cracker crumbs
¼ CupSugar
6tablespoonButterMelted
Instructions
To Make the Crust
Heat oven to 350 degrees
Combine the graham cracker crumbs and sugar together in a medium bowl,
Stir in the melted butter
Combine until mixed (it will be course)
Press the mixture into the bottom of your pan (lined with parchment paper)
Bake the crust for 8 minutes at 350 (while it's baking, begin on the cheesecake filling)
To Make the Cheesecake Filling
Heat oven to 325 once crust is done baking
Beat cream cheese, sugar and vanilla using a mixer until well blended.
Add the eggs; beat a bit more just until they are mixed in
Pour filling into the pan with the crust
Bake for about 35-40 minutes (your time might be slightly less, just make sure the center is set)
Cool on the counter for 15 minutes then cover it with plastic wrap and place it in the freezer for an additional hour
To Make Topping
Once cooled, you can make your cheesecake bites! With a sharp knife, cut the cheesecake into about 1.5 inch pieces
Drizzle melted chocolate (or chocolate syrup) over the cheesecake pieces
Top each cheesecake bit with a piece of your favorite candy bar
Notes
Tips for making this recipe:
You can use a premade graham cracker crust if you want but they are typically round. This recipe is baked in a rectangle or square pan which is why it's best to make your own
I like to use a variety of popular candy bars. My favorites to use as toppings in this recipe are Reeses, Snickers, and Twix.
